服务器快照是什么?从零开始理解备份与恢复的精髓
卡尔云官网
www.kaeryun.com
好,我现在要回答用户的问题:“服务器快照是什么”,用户希望我以知乎风格,结合专业知识,用大白话写一篇不少于1000字的文章,并且优化SEO,突出关键词。
我需要明确服务器快照的概念,快照是指在某个时间点捕获服务器的运行状态,包括配置、程序、数据等,这在备份和恢复中非常重要。
我应该解释快照的作用,比如数据恢复、灾难恢复、性能监控等,详细说明快照的类型,比如全快照、增量快照、差异快照,每种快照的用途和区别。
我需要讲讲如何创建和管理快照,包括使用命令行工具、配置参数等,这部分要具体,让用户知道实际操作步骤。
比较快照和普通备份的区别,强调快照的实时性和精确性,还要提到快照在云存储中的应用,比如S3快照存储。
讨论快照的优缺点,比如优点是恢复快,缺点是存储量大,提醒用户合理使用快照,避免不必要的存储。
在写作风格上,要保持口语化,避免专业术语过多,同时确保信息准确,标题要吸引人,服务器快照是什么?从零开始理解备份与恢复的精髓”,这样既点明了主题,又具有SEO优化效果。
整体结构要清晰,分段明确,每段不要太长,用小标题分隔,让读者容易理解,加入一些实际例子,比如备份服务器上的应用程序,帮助用户更好地理解。
检查文章是否符合SEO要求,关键词如“服务器快照”、“备份”、“恢复”等要自然融入,确保文章在搜索引擎中排名靠前。
在IT领域,备份和恢复是每个运维人员必须掌握的核心技能,而服务器快照,就是我们常说的备份,是一种非常重要的数据保护方式,很多人对快照的概念可能有些模糊,今天我们就来深入探讨一下,服务器快照到底是什么,以及它在备份与恢复中的重要作用。
快照是什么?
快照,全称是System Image,中文通常翻译为“系统快照”或“快照”,快照就是对服务器当前状态的“冻结”,也就是在某个时间点,将服务器的配置、程序、数据等信息捕获下来,这些信息可以保存到磁盘、网络存储或云存储中,以便在需要的时候快速恢复。
举个例子,假设你有一台服务器,里面运行着几个关键的应用程序,比如Web服务器、数据库、虚拟机等,如果你每天结束工作时,都能生成一次快照,那么在遇到问题时,你就可以通过快照快速恢复到之前的状态,避免数据丢失或服务中断。
快照的作用
-
数据恢复
快照的主要作用就是帮助恢复数据,在日常工作中,服务器可能会因为系统故障、软件升级、硬件损坏等原因导致数据丢失或服务中断,有了快照,你就可以通过回滚到之前的快照版本,快速恢复数据,避免数据丢失。 -
灾难恢复
在企业的生产环境,灾难恢复是必须要考虑的问题,快照可以作为灾难恢复的依据,帮助企业在几分钟内恢复到灾难前的状态,这对于保障企业的运营非常重要。 -
性能监控
快照还可以用于性能监控,通过比较不同快照之间的差异,你可以快速发现系统性能的变化,从而及时调整配置,优化服务器性能。 -
测试与开发
在软件开发过程中,快照可以帮助你隔离不同的开发环境,你可以根据不同的需求,生成不同的快照版本,方便测试和开发。
快照的类型
在实际应用中,快照通常分为三种类型:
-
全快照(Full Snapshot)
全快照是指一次性捕获整个服务器的全部状态,包括操作系统、系统程序、用户数据、配置文件等,全快照是最全面的快照,但它也会占用大量的存储空间,因为要保存整个服务器的所有数据。 -
增量快照(Incremental Snapshot)
增量快照是指每隔一段时间自动生成一次快照,只包含从上次快照之后发生的变化,这种快照方式节省存储空间,但无法恢复到之前的完整状态。 -
差异快照(Delta Snapshot)
差异快照是指在全快照的基础上,只保存从上次全快照之后发生的变化,这种快照方式在数据恢复时,可以结合增量快照,快速恢复到任意时间点。
如何创建和管理快照
创建快照通常需要使用一些工具,比如备份工具或系统自带的快照功能,以Windows为例,你可以通过“任务管理器”中的“快照”功能生成快照,在Linux系统中,通常使用cp
命令或系统提供的备份工具来创建快照。
除了生成快照,你还需要学会管理快照,这意味着定期删除不再需要的快照,确保快照存储在合适的位置,还要注意快照的权限管理,确保只有授权人员才能访问快照。
快照与普通备份的区别
很多人可能会混淆快照和普通备份的概念,快照和备份在本质上是类似的,但有一些区别。
- 时间粒度:快照通常是按时间点生成的,而普通备份可能是按时间段生成的。
- 存储空间:快照通常占用更多的存储空间,因为要保存整个服务器的状态。
- 恢复方式:快照可以结合增量快照和差异快照,实现更灵活的恢复方式。
快照的优缺点
快照作为备份的一种形式,有它的优缺点。
-
优点:
- 恢复速度快,通常只需要几分钟。
- 恢复范围广,可以恢复到任意时间点。
- 适合需要频繁恢复的环境。
-
缺点:
- 占储空间大,尤其是全快照。
- 快照生成和管理需要一定的技术门槛。
- 快照的安全性也需要特别注意,不能随便传播。
快照的应用场景
快照在实际应用中有很多场景,
- 服务器故障恢复:在服务器发生故障时,快速生成快照,恢复到故障前的状态。
- 软件升级:在进行软件升级时,生成快照作为回滚的依据。
- 数据迁移:在迁移数据到新服务器时,生成快照作为迁移的依据。
- 测试环境:在开发环境中,生成快照隔离不同的开发版本。
快照的未来趋势
随着云计算和容器化技术的普及,快照的应用场景也在不断扩展。
- 微服务快照:针对微服务架构,生成针对每个服务的快照,提高恢复效率。
- 自动快照生成:通过自动化工具,自动生成快照,减少人工操作。
- 快照存储:快照可以存储在云存储中,方便快速访问和恢复。
服务器快照是备份与恢复中的重要工具,能够帮助我们快速恢复数据,保障服务器的正常运行,虽然快照需要一定的技术门槛,但它的价值远超过其成本,通过合理使用快照,我们可以大大提高服务器的稳定性,减少数据丢失的风险。
如果你还没有尝试过快照,不妨从今天开始,每天结束工作时生成一次快照,为明天的恢复做好准备,备份就是保护数据的“第一道防线”。
卡尔云官网
www.kaeryun.com